PEP_ACPI_INITIALIZE_INTERRUPT_RESOURCE, fonction (pep_x.h)
La fonction PEP_ACPI_INITIALIZE_INTERRUPT_RESOURCE initialise la structure de PEP_ACPI_INTERRUPT_RESOURCE d’un plug-in d’extension de plateforme (PEP).
Syntaxe
void PEP_ACPI_INITIALIZE_INTERRUPT_RESOURCE(
[in] BOOLEAN ResourceUsage,
[in] KINTERRUPT_MODE EdgeLevel,
[in] KINTERRUPT_POLARITY InterruptLevel,
[in] BOOLEAN ShareType,
[in] BOOLEAN Wake,
[in] PULONG PinTable,
[in] UCHAR PinCount,
[out] PPEP_ACPI_RESOURCE Resource
);
Paramètres
[in] ResourceUsage
Indique si cet appareil est en cours d’utilisation.
[in] EdgeLevel
Valeur d’énumération KINTERRUPT_MODE qui identifie le type d’interruption.
[in] InterruptLevel
Valeur d’énumération KINTERRUPT_POLARITY qui identifie la façon dont un appareil signale une demande d’interruption sur une ligne d’interruption.
[in] ShareType
Indique si l’appareil peut être partagé.
[in] Wake
Indique si l’appareil peut être réveillé à partir d’un état de faible consommation.
[in] PinTable
Liste des numéros d’épingle sur la ressource.
[in] PinCount
Nombre d’épingles décrit par le paramètre PinTable .
[out] Resource
Pointeur vers la ressource. La structure derrière le pointeur est de type PEP_ACPI_INTERRUPT_RESOURCE.
Valeur de retour
None
Configuration requise
Condition requise | Valeur |
---|---|
Client minimal pris en charge | Pris en charge à partir de Windows 10. |
Plateforme cible | Windows |
En-tête | pep_x.h (include Pep_x.h) |